Professor Kogenstein

Professor Waldin Kogenstein or W. Kogenstein is a character introduced in Super Mario Garden. He is a famous scientist and a servant of the ruler of the Wooded Kingdom. He is the one that invented most of the machinery in the Kingdom.

Description[]

He was a famous scientist in the Wooded Kingdom that used his machinery and knowledge to help the ruler improve the kingdom. He was the one who created the Steam Gardeners, along with a factory to mass produce them.

However, a long time before the events of Super Mario Odyssey, he went missing while doing some research inside a hidden cave and for decades most people assumed he was dead.

That is until the events of Super Mario Garden where it turns out he was stuck inside the very cave he was researching along with some piranha plants that kept him company.

Inventions[]

Inventions Description
SSGBrobot
S.S.G.B: The S.S.G.B. (Otherwise known as the Security Steam Garden Binocular) is a giant robot located on the Iron Road. It's designed to keep an eye out for threaths. Should it spot threats, it will be able to fire lasers towards said threat.
Robo-toady-Render
Robo-Toady: A robot designed to able to explore underwater areas and blend in with underwater creatures. Thanks to the legs, it can jump very high. It can also stick a mechanical tongue out in order to catch objects. And should there be a threat nearby,the Robo-Toady comes equiped with bombs.

Game Appearances[]

Super Mario Garden[]

He made his first appearance in Super Mario Garden. In this game, Mario and Co. find him trapped inside a cave. He mentions that he's been stuck inside that cave for decades with some friendly Piranha Plants. He then thanks Mario and Co. by building some saucers so that they can go to space and reach the final world of the game.

Mario vs Wario: Full Moon []

He returns in Mario vs Wario: Full Moon. In this game, he can be found in certain levels looking for seeds. If Mario brings that seed to him, he will allow Mario to access a hidden area in a level.
